1. Extreme

Meaning: Very strong or serious.
Explanation: Something beyond normal.
Examples:

  • The test was extreme, harder than I expected.
  • Extreme sports like skydiving need courage.

2. Powerful

Meaning: Having a lot of strength or effect.
Explanation: Can make a big impact.
Examples:

  • He gave a powerful speech.
  • The engine is very powerful and fast.

3. Strong

Meaning: Very forceful or solid.
Explanation: Hard to break or resist.
Examples:

  • She has a strong opinion about school.
  • The coffee tastes strong today.

4. Fierce

Meaning: Very aggressive or forceful.
Explanation: Shows strong energy.
Examples:

  • The tiger looked fierce in the zoo.
  • They had a fierce debate about movies.

5. Severe

Meaning: Very serious or extreme.
Explanation: Not mild.
Examples:

  • He got severe punishment for lying.
  • The storm caused severe damage.

6. Acute

Meaning: Very sharp or intense.
Explanation: Something felt strongly.
Examples:

  • She felt acute pain in her arm.
  • There is an acute need for clean water.

7. Passionate

Meaning: Showing strong feelings or love.
Explanation: Emotion is very strong.
Examples:

  • He is passionate about music.
  • She spoke with a passionate voice.

8. Deep

Meaning: Very serious or felt strongly.
Explanation: Intense in emotion or thought.
Examples:

  • He has deep respect for teachers.
  • She felt deep sadness after the news.
